“When you work a lump of clay between your hands, you repeat a gesture as old as the world itself. There is something astonishing about giving form to a mixture of earth and water. Both a pot and a clay figurine are made the same way. Through her work, Chiara Camoni reminds us that there is no difference between a tool and a work of art, between a sacred object and a decorative one, except for the meaning we assign to things, which can always be reversed.”

The volume features newly commissioned writings by Esther Kinsky, Lisa Le Feuvre, Annalisa Metta, Laura Tripaldi, Francesco Ventrella, Chiara Zamboni; alongside contributions by Cecilia Canziani, Lucia Aspesi and Fiammetta Griccioli, Angelika Burtscher and Daniele Lupo (Lungomare); as well as original texts by Giorgiomaria Cornelio and Wissal Houbabi. Accompanying these contributions are texts and images from within and around the artist’s studio: notes and documents by Linda Bertelli, Sandra Burchi, Luca Parise, Alessandra Spranzi, together with writings by Chiara Camoni. Finally, the publication includes an anthology of pre-existing texts which are dear to Camoni and Canziani, offering another point of access to the artist’s imagery: Anni Albers, Ivan Illich, Clarice Lispector, Anna Maria Ortese, Bernard Rudofsky, Anne Marie Sauzeau.

Made by many hands and many voices, Con te con tutto takes us into the artist’s studio and from there back out into the world.

Edited by Cecilia Canziani, the book is the official publication of the Italian Pavilion at the 61st International Art Exhibition – La Biennale di Venezia (9 May – 22 November 2026), promoted by the Directorate-General for Contemporary Creativity of the Italian Ministry of Culture.
